
RedHawks Blank Express in Series Opener

ROUND ROCK, Texas - The Round Rock Express (51-41) bats were held quiet throughout the night as the Oklahoma City RedHawks (49-41) took the first of three games between the two teams at Dell Diamond 5-0 Monday night.
Oklahoma City starter Asher Wojciechowski carried a perfect game through five innings and held the Express scoreless for eight frames, earning his fifth victory of the season in his second start against the Express.
The RedHawks got on the board in the third, using a RBI single off the bat of designated hitter Robbie Grossman to break the scoreless draw and give Oklahoma City a 1-0 lead. The RedHawks added to their lead when shortstop Marwin Gonzalez reached on an error by first baseman Chris McGuiness, allowing the second run of the frame to cross the plate. With two outs, Express starter Brad Mills issued a walk to center fielder George Springer that loaded the bases, but he worked out of the jam by forcing a fly out to end the inning.
Oklahoma City added to its lead in the fourth, putting three more runs on the scoreboard. A two-out rally sparked the scoring spree when Grossman singled in second baseman Jose Martinez for the third RedHawk run. With runners on first and third, Gonzalez laced a ball over center field Leury Garcia's head and all the way to the left-center wall, allowing both runs to score as Oklahoma City grabbed a 5-0 lead after four frames.
Third baseman Mike Olt broke up the perfect game in the sixth, leading off with a line drive single to right field. Wojciechowski quickly worked his way out of the inning, surrendering only the lone knock.
Mills exited after six innings on the mound, allowing five runs on seven hits. The southpaw has allowed five runs or more in three consecutive starts after holding opponents to four runs or fewer in 13 of his 14 previous outings.
Right-hander Ryan Rodebaugh worked 2.0 scoreless innings of relief before Ben Rowen struck out the side for the Express in the ninth. The offense was never able to generate a comeback attempt.
Round Rock finished the night with just two base runners, both erased by double plays, and none left on base. Mills (7-4) suffered the loss, despite turning in a quality start as three of his five runs allowed were unearned.
The Express and RedHawks continue a three-game series Tuesday night at 7:05 p.m. Right-hander Evan Meek (4-2, 4.04 ERA) will be handed the ball for Round Rock while Oklahoma City will turn to southpaw Wade LeBlanc (0-0, 1.93 ERA).
